Q: Is 1,334,754 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,334,754 is a composite number.

Why is 1,334,754 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,334,754 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 29 58 87 174 261 522 2,557 5,114 7,671 15,342 23,013 46,026 74,153 148,306 222,459 444,918 667,377 and 1,334,754, with no remainder.

Since 1,334,754 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,334,754, it is a composite number.
